Spring Events at the Armenian Heritage Park on the Greenway

As Spring returns, there will be several interesting events at the Armenian Heritage Park on the Rose Fitzgerald Kennedy Greenway. Mark your calendars!

2016 Reconfiguration of the Abstract Sculpture. Photo by Matt Conti.

Sunday, April 2, beginning at 8am and continuing through the morning, will be the reconfiguration of the Abstract Sculpture. This annual event is symbolic of all the people who were pulled away from their home country and came to America to re-establish themselves. The Charles G. and Doreen Bilezekian Fund supports this annual reconfiguration. See photos from last year’s event.

Sunday, April 23 from 3pm – 5pm individuals are invited by the Massachusetts Armenian Genocide Commemoration Committee to gather at the Park to honor their shared history.

Sunday, April 30 from 1:30pm – 3pm will be the Walk Against Genocide, beginning at the Holocaust Memorial and ending at the Armenian Heritage Park. Speakers will open and close the event.

Saturday, May 6 at 1pm individuals are invited to participate in a global Labyrinth Society initiative – Walk as One at 1 in Peace & Harmony. Participants should arrive at 12:45pm for an introduction to walking the labyrinth. Following the walk will be a reception at 2pm to view the 2017 Abstract Sculpture configuration. Remarks will be given by Jared Bowen, WGBH Executive Arts Editor & Host of Open Studio, and tea and desserts will be hosted by MEM Tea Imports and Eastern Lamejun Bakers.

Friday, June 9 from 7pm – 10pm will be a Park benefit at The KITCHEN of the Boston Public Market. Support the Armenian Heritage Park’s ongoing care by collaborating with The KITCHEN chefs to prepare delicious meals! Advance reservations required.

Wednesday, June 21 from 5pm – 6:30pm the Bostonian Hotel Boston and MEM Tea Imports are hosting Tea & Tranquility, a monthly series held on the third Wednesday of each month June – August. There will be an introduction to walking the labyrinth at 5:30pm.
